Chryso®Adva High Range Water Reducers

Chryso®Adva High Range Water Reducers are a family of high-range water reducers used in the production of ready-mixed concrete. In addition to providing excellent water reduction, Chryso®Adva products generate higher compressive strengths, better slump retention, improved rheology, enhanced air control, superior finishability and robustness across a wide range of materials, including both flowable and self-consolidating concrete.

Whether it’s keeping the water/cement ratio to a minimum while achieving high strength and durability or producing extremely workable high slump, there’s not a lot that Chryso®Adva products can’t do.

Chryso®Adva provides excellent slump retention and near neutral set properties.

Chryso®Adva 127

Chryso®Adva 127 superplasticizer is a polycarboxlate-based high-range water-reducing admixture specifically formulated to meet the needs of the concrete industry. It is a low viscosity liquid, which has been formulated by the manufacturer for use as received. Chryso®Adva 127 superplasticizer is manufactured under closely controlled conditions to provide uniform, predictable performance and is formulated to comply with specifications for Chemical Admixtures for Concrete, ASTM Designation C494 as a Type F admixture. The product does not contain intentionally added calcium chloride. One gallon weighs approximately 9.0 lbs (1.1 kg/L).   Meets or exceeds the requirements of ASTM C494 Type F & AASHTO M194

Chryso®Adva® ITM 750

Chryso®Adva® ITM750 is a high efficiency, low addition rate polycarboxylate-based high-range water reducer designed for in-transit management of concrete workability. It is designed to impart extreme workability without segregation to the concrete. Meets or exceeds the requirements of ASTM C494 Type F & S

Adva® Flex

Adva® Flex is a high-range water reducing admixture designed to enhance workability, extend slump retention, and optimize batching efficiency. It is ideal for ready-mix applications requiring flexible slump life management. This product features time-activated polycarboxylate technology, making it well-suited for demanding conditions where minimal impact on set time is desired. Meets or exceeds the requirements of ASTM C494 Type A & F   NSF/ANSI/CAN 61 Certified Admixture

Chryso®Adva XT2

ADVA® XT2 is a time-activated polycarboxylate-based admixture that enhances workability, including slump and flow. When used with standard, mid-range, or high-range water reducers, it significantly increases the duration of slump or flow retention. Meets or exceeds the requirements of ASTM C494 Type A
